Renata

1/5

I have Coeliac disease so went to this restaurant as there were a number of dishes labelled gluten free. I informed the waitress that my dishes had to be gluten free when I ordered. The dishes arrived and the chilli chicken poppers (labelled gluten free) didn't look gluten free so I asked the waitress to double check. The chef was seen looking through paperwork to double check..... they were NOT gluten free. I was not impressed. The waitress advised the chef changed the recipe back to using plain flour without updating the menu given to the customers. Coeliac disease is not just gluten intolerance, gluten kills my stomach and if I had have eaten them I would have been really ill afterwards....

Carli

4/5

Went as a couple on Tuesday night (early).The fit out is interesting with an eclectic mix of seating.tables/lighting.The room is broken up into sections which would make it quiet on busy nights.Staff were friendly and service prompt.Husband had the pork in maple syrup and bourbon. ribs with a side of slaw.Melt off the bone and delicious.I had two sliders, the pulled pork was the favourite.A small drinks list but adequate.music list was interesting too.All in all, a good night out.
